Colonies generally take a normal chapter sized number of women divided with women represented by all classes so that you get a regular mix of women. The last thing they want to do is have the majority of a chapter graduate four years after installation by pledging only freshman.
This, however, does not teach the freshman ritual and traditions. The older women won't know any more about the sorority's rituals and traditions than their younger sisters. The older sisters just may be more mature and ready for bigger leadership positions in the chapter. Each sorority has a colonization plan to help the new chapter develop it's character, traditions and programs. This may include an on site consultant, alumnae advisors, headquarters staff, etc.
